/**
 * Prompt caching module for LangSmith SDK.
 *
 * Provides an LRU cache with background refresh for prompt caching.
 * Uses stale-while-revalidate pattern for optimal performance.
 *
 * Works in all environments. File operations (dump/load) use helpers
 * that are swapped for browser builds via package.json browser field.
 */
import type { PromptCommit } from "../schemas.js";
/**
 * A single cache entry with metadata for TTL tracking.
 */
export interface CacheEntry<T = unknown> {
    value: T;
    createdAt: number;
}
/**
 * Cache performance metrics.
 */
export interface CacheMetrics {
    hits: number;
    misses: number;
    refreshes: number;
    refreshErrors: number;
}
/**
 * Configuration options for Cache.
 */
export interface CacheConfig {
    /** Maximum entries in cache (LRU eviction when exceeded). Default: 100 */
    maxSize?: number;
    /** Time in seconds before entry is stale. null = infinite TTL. Default: 3600 */
    ttlSeconds?: number | null;
    /** How often to check for stale entries in seconds. Default: 60 */
    refreshIntervalSeconds?: number;
    /** Callback to fetch fresh data for a cache key */
    fetchFunc?: (key: string) => Promise<PromptCommit>;
}
/**
 * LRU cache with background refresh for prompts.
 *
 * Features:
 * - In-memory LRU cache with configurable max size
 * - Background refresh using setInterval
 * - Stale-while-revalidate: returns stale data while refresh happens
 * - JSON dump/load for offline use
 *
 * @example
 * ```typescript
 * const cache = new Cache({
 *   maxSize: 100,
 *   ttlSeconds: 3600,
 *   fetchFunc: async (key) => client.pullPromptCommit(key),
 * });
 *
 * // Use the cache
 * cache.set("my-prompt:latest", promptCommit);
 * const cached = cache.get("my-prompt:latest");
 *
 * // Cleanup
 * cache.stop();
 * ```
 */
